Denwyn was born to a traveling nomad named Inadage who had come across a beautiful Imperial female named Airi. The two filled their time together with passion, romance, and a dash of adventure. Meeting first in the Ashfall Wastes at Strikeforge's main plaza, they went on to explore the nearby Windswept Plateau. Their decision to nest was a spontaneous one, and two eggs were the result. Shortly after their hatching Airi was killed, and Inadage, unable to bring himself to raise the young ones on his own, left them in the care of Strikeforge.

Denwyn threw himself into training fueled by abandonment issues and a pinch of self loathing. He takes his new found mantle of guard very seriously and one day hopes to take part in Sygard's trials.

He speaks little and does not socialize well. When he does he is extremely awkward. His mind is always churning and thinking up responses, but by the time he's confident in his response the moment has passed. So, he stays silent and listens.

His older brother, Aziude, was on the other side of the spectrum. Jovial as opposed to Denwyn's solitary silence. The two got along just fine through their youth, though. Denwyn was always there to listen to Aziude and Aziude could always tell when Denwyn needed his space. They supported each other well throughout their youth.

Shockingly, they had a falling out when Aziude decided he hated Denwyn's occasional negativity and didn't want to hear his brother's problems after being Denwyn's confidante for so long. They exchanged heated words and Aziude stormed off refusing to speak to his brother again.

When Aziude died in a bandit skirmish Denwyn was devastated and retreated inward. They'd not had the chance to reconcile. He has yet to allow himself to get attached to another living being again.
